Start by evaluating your current space. Take a moment to consider what you truly need from your landscape. Are you looking for a peaceful retreat, a place for hosting friends and family, or perhaps an area where kids can play safely? By defining your priorities, you can create a versatile space that meets the needs of all its users. This foundational step not only clarifies your goals but also guides the subsequent design choices you'll make.

Functional zones are essential to creating a multi-purpose landscape. Divide your yard into dedicated areas that serve different functions. Consider a designated dining area with a durable outdoor table and chairs for alfresco meals. Integrate a cozy seating nook with comfortable furniture for reading or relaxing. Adding elements like a fire pit or an outdoor kitchen can further enhance these zones, providing warmth or cooking opportunities, making your outdoor space an extension of your home.

Vegetation selection plays a critical role in designing versatile landscapes. Opt for plants that provide year-round interest and require minimal maintenance. Native plants are an excellent choice as they thrive in local conditions and support local wildlife. If privacy is a concern, consider planting fast-growing hedges or installing vertical gardens. These elements not only beautify the space but also define boundaries and add a sense of seclusion.

Hardscaping elements can significantly enhance the utility and aesthetics of your yard. Incorporate pathways to connect different areas, ensuring consistent flow and accessibility throughout the landscape. Pavers, stepping stones, or gravel paths can create a clean, sophisticated look. Raised garden beds not only add dimension but also make gardening more accessible, allowing for easy planting and harvesting without bending over.

Lighting is another crucial aspect often overlooked in landscape design. Well-thought-out lighting solutions can extend the usability of your outdoor areas into the evening hours. Illuminate pathways for safety, spotlight key landscape features, and install ambient lighting in dining or seating areas to create a welcoming atmosphere. Solar-powered lights offer an eco-friendly and cost-effective option for illuminating your yard.

Finally, think about sustainability and how you can incorporate eco-friendly practices into your design. Use permeable materials for driveways and patios to allow rainwater to seep through and nourish the ground. Implement rainwater harvesting systems or integrate smart irrigation solutions to conserve water and maintain a healthy landscape with ease.
